AeroRepair Corp (GenNx360) Acquires Aero Tire and Tank, LLC (Dallas Centerline)
April 2, 2020
GenNx360 Capital Partners' portfolio company AeroRepair Corp acquired Aero Tire and Tank, LLC, doing business as Dallas Centerline, as its first add-on since GenNx360's investment in December 2019. Dallas Centerline is a Dallas-based wheel and brake repair and overhaul provider serving commercial, corporate and military aviation; the acquisition expands AeroRepair's component MRO capabilities and strengthens its presence in the South and Southwestern United States.

GenNx360 Capital Partners Acquires Majority Stake in AeroRepair Corp
January 7, 2020
Aerospace & Defense
GenNx360 Capital Partners has acquired a majority interest in AeroRepair Corp, a North American provider of wheel, brake, landing gear and component MRO services headquartered in Manchester, New Hampshire. The transaction represents a sale by Weinberg Capital Group, which had owned AeroRepair since 2012; management will remain in place as GenNx360 pursues organic and inorganic growth initiatives to expand the business.

AeroRepair Corp Acquires Landmerk Inc.
October 15, 2021
Aerospace & Defense
GenNx360 Capital Partners portfolio company AeroRepair Corp has acquired Landmerk Inc., an FAA/EASA-certified aircraft wheel and brake repair station based in South Miami, Florida. The deal is AeroRepair's second add-on since GenNx360's 2019 investment and expands the platform's wheels-and-brakes MRO footprint and 24/7 AOG capabilities in South Florida.

Aero 3, Inc. (AeroRepair) Acquires Aircrafters, Inc.
October 4, 2022
Aerospace & Defense
Aero 3, Inc., the parent of AeroRepair and a portfolio company of GenNx360 Capital Partners, has acquired Aircrafters, Inc., a New Castle, Delaware–based distributor of aircraft wheel and brake parts and provider of exchange asset pools. The acquisition expands Aero 3's parts distribution capabilities and North American logistics footprint while keeping Aircrafters' management in place.

Aero 3 (AeroRepair) Acquires Avianor Wheel & Brake Division
October 9, 2015
Aerospace & Defense
Aero 3, Inc., together with its wholly owned subsidiary AeroRepair Corp., acquired the Wheel & Brake Division of Avianor, Inc., expanding Aero 3's MRO footprint into Canada. The acquisition adds Montreal and Calgary facilities, increases capacity and broadens AeroRepair's capability to service Boeing and Airbus narrow- and wide-body aircraft as part of an add-on growth strategy.

Aero 3, Inc. (GenNx360) Acquires Skywheels Ltd.
November 14, 2023
Aerospace & Defense
Aero 3, Inc., a GenNx360 Capital Partners portfolio company and parent of AeroRepair, Aircrafters and Hemico, has acquired Skywheels Ltd., a Cheshire, England-based wheel and brake repair and overhaul provider for the aviation industry. The acquisition adds a U.K./EMEA footprint to Aero 3's existing North American network and is intended to expand Aero 3's product, parts exchange and MRO capabilities across Europe.

VSE Corporation Acquires Aero 3 from GenNx360 Capital Partners
December 23, 2025
Aerospace & Defense
VSE Corporation has completed the acquisition of GenNx/AeroRepair IntermediateCo Inc., the parent company of Aero 3, from GenNx360 Capital Partners for $350 million in cash (subject to working capital adjustments). The deal expands VSE's global aviation aftermarket distribution and MRO capabilities—particularly in wheel and brake repair and distribution—and was funded with proceeds from VSE's October 2025 public offering.
